Product Description The quintessential guide to the luxuries of the gods, Champagne & Caviar & Other Delicacies makes the most extravagant foods accessible to every food lover by explaining the best ways to find, select, order, prepare and enjoy the world's most exquisite culinary indulgences. Opulent color spreads present everything from champagne, caviar, and chocolate to foie gras, smoked salmon and truffles with panache and class. All hosts, worthy of the title, will want to display this book at home and flaunt their new knowledge at gourmet groceries and restaurants.
Imaginative recipes give serving suggestions for these extraordinary ingredients.
